Angry mobile phone contracts

Does anyone know the usual period of contract for a mobile phone, and can it be legally challenged when no signature to the contract is obtained by the phone company?. My wife terminated
with Singlepoint last March, whereupon they added £1,300 in what they call 'unexpired line rental', but they can't show me a contract that say's she has to pay that amount for a service they aren't providing

Contract is usually 12 months, as for signature depends on whether the contract was 'signed' in a shop, or if done over the internet, by phone etc.

Singlepoint has now been taken over by Vodafone.
